GPT

GPTerminal

AI-powered terminal assistant that integrates OpenAI GPT or compatible models into your terminal

Linux • macOS • Windows

gpterminal

$ gpterminal fix

Last command: apt install neovim

Suggested fix: sudo apt install neovim

Execute? [Y/n]

$ gpterminal vibe "find files larger than 1GB"

Command: find / -type f -size +1G 2>/dev/null

[Y]es / [n]o / [e]dit:

Supercharge Your Terminal

Everything you need to be more productive in the command line

Command Fix

AI-corrects your last failed command automatically. Just type fuck and get back on track.

TUI Chat

Interactive chat with markdown rendering, system context awareness, and web search capabilities.

Vibe Mode

Describe what you want in plain English, get the shell command. Natural language to CLI magic.

Risk Evaluation

Color-coded danger assessment of shell commands before you run them. Safety first.

AI Code Review

Review files, repo diffs, or staged changes with AI-powered insights and suggestions.

Speech to Text

Transcribe audio files or use live microphone mode with OpenAI's Realtime API.

All Commands

A complete toolkit at your fingertips

gpterminal fix Auto-correct failed commands
gpterminal chat Interactive AI chat TUI
gpterminal run One-command AI execution
gpterminal vibe Natural language to command
gpterminal edit AI file editing with diff
gpterminal review AI code review
gpterminal commit Generate commit messages
gpterminal gptdo Multi-step AI execution
gpterminal agent Autonomous AI agent
gpterminal risk Evaluate command danger
gpterminal s2t Speech to text transcription
gpterminal imagine AI image generation

Quick Install

Get up and running in minutes

1. Download

$ curl -LO https://github.com/Cycl0o0/GPTerminal/releases/latest/download/gpterminal-linux-amd64.tar.gz
$ tar xzf gpterminal-linux-amd64.tar.gz
$ sudo mv gpterminal-linux-amd64 /usr/local/bin/gpterminal

2. Run auto-setup

Recommended
$ gpterminal setup

→ Configures your API key and shell integration interactively

Using Ollama?

GPTerminal works with local models too!

gpterminal config set-base-url http://localhost:11434/v1
20+
Commands
3
Platforms
Possibilities
0$*
Open Source

Ready to Transform Your Terminal?

Join developers who are already using GPTerminal to boost their productivity